The dragons have have had a lot of problems with blowing engines. Those 800 don't seem to last very long and most guys that have had them here rebuilt the motors about every ride. They were ment to ride hard and fast but pore engineering. I am not a Polaris guy but know a bunch of people that have had them over the years. Can't remember the year but they did make one that actually ran really good and had some longevity.

Decent price, 15 years old. Miles? I’ve owned those, great machines. Clutch drive system may be worn, things can be added to hide that but that may not be the case. A quick compression check on the cylinders tells a lot.
A single person machine generally tuned for upper altitudes May have the valu down a bit.
Let’s hope it’s all good for the buyer.
I sold my last RMK with 2200 miles on it, same year, about 18 months ago. Perfect condition. 2200.00
